China's Ministry of Commerce (MOC) has announced that during last week (January 29-February 4) the overall average finished steel price in China remained unchanged week on week.
In the given week, average prices of hot rolled steel strip, steel channel and common steel round bar in China respectively increased by 0.3 percent, 0.1 percent and 0.1 percent, week on week.
In the same week, the average price of non-ferrous metals in China edged down by 0.7 percent week on week. The average price of nickel (Ni> = 99.2%) decreased by 1.0 percent compared to the previous week.
In the week in question, the average price of coal in China rose by 0.5 percent week on week. In particular, the prices of anthracite coal, thermal coal and coking coal increased by 0.2 percent, 0.6 percent and 0.4 percent, respectively, week on week.
